Nicaraguan vs Immigrants from Eastern Europe Ambulatory Disability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 285,681,314 people shows a slight negative correlation between the proportion of Nicaraguans and percentage of population with ambulatory disability in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.097 and weighted average of 6.1%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 475,636,404 people shows a very strong positive corre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from Eastern Europe and percentage of population with ambulatory disability in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.811 and weighted average of 6.0%, a difference of 1.3%.
